‘Badla’ box office collection Day 3: The Amitabh Bachchan starrer suspense thriller sees a good first weekend

Sujoy Ghosh directorial suspense thriller ‘ Badla’ starring Amitabh Bachchan and Taapsee Pannu in the lead roles saw a good first weekend at the box office. The film showed good growth on Saturday and even Sunday was pretty good. The crime thriller has been hailed by the critics and audience alike, for keeping them on the edge of their seats. The film released on March 8 and clashed with Hollywood release ‘Captain Marvel’ at the box office.

According to the latest report on the Boxofficeindia.com, on Sunday, the film has managed to rake in a total of Rs 9.50 crore on its third day at the box office. The film has managed to collect a total of Rs 22.75 crore in three days at the box office.

This is the second time that Amitabh Bachchan and Taapsee Pannu are sharing the screen space together after their national award-winning and critically and commercially successful flick ‘Pink’.
The plot of the film revolves around Naina Sethi (played by Taapsee Pannu) who has been accused of murdering a man she has affair with, but she claims innocent. Her lawyer Badal Gupta (played by Amitabh Bachchan), who never lost a case in his career, helps her solve the mystery of what really happened, but he has only three hours to uncover the truth.

Directed by Sujoy Ghosh and produced by Gauri Khan, ‘Badla’ also stars Manav Kaul, Amrita Singh, and Tony Luke among others in significant roles. The film is the remake of the 2016 Spanish thriller ‘The Invisible Guest’.
